High Speed System Measurements (E E 418), Iowa State University - Dr. Mani Mina
For this class I actually created a lab for demonstrating how transmissions lines work, the importance of impedance matching and using measured values from "cheap" equipment to compute the impedance and SWR using a smith chart.  The lab made use of amateur radio equipment for the demonstration including a MFJ-259B antenna analyzer, a Diamond SWR meter and a Yaesu FT-817 as a "real" transmission source.  



Modeling and Techniques for Embedded Systems (Cpr E 584), Iowa State University - Dr. Phillip Jones
In this class I demonstrated techniques used in programming a Microchip PIC32 and optimizing the performance from the PIC32 using Microchip's C32 compilier.  In the class I used a simple blinking LED demonstration to show the improvements in each of the optimization methods used.  For the demonstration I used a PIC32 Starter Kit and the three LEDs on the starter kit.  MPLab was the IDE used and the Watch feature was used to show the improvements which were hard to tell from the blinking LEDs.  The attachment below is the code I used to demonstrate the improvements.

Spacecraft Systems (AerE 464), Iowa State University - Dr. Bong Wie
In this class I did one week talking about power systems in spacecraft systems.  In a second week I then talked about Telemetry Tracking and Command (TT&C), a little on Command and Data Handling (C&DH) and covered communication systems including link budgets.  The lectures were designed to give the students an overall knowledge on those topics, but not an in-depth review.  In addition, I focused on giving some practical examples including using the Space Mission And Design (SMAD) book and the Firesat example used in there.
